Satisfaction Level of Patients with Self Medication on Drug Information Services in Several Pharmacies of East Surabaya

Pharmacy is a facility for pharmaceutical services conducted by pharmacists. One of pharmaceutical
services performed at a pharmacy is swamedication services. The purpose of this study was to determine the
level of satisfaction of swamedication patients in drug information services in several pharmacies in the East
Surabaya Coastal Area, based on fi ve dimensions of service quality, namely reliability, responsiveness, assurance, empathy and tangibles. This cross sectional study using a validated questionnaire instrument. The research sample is swamedication patients who meet the inclusion criteria. Swamedication patients were selected nonrandomly by consecutive sampling method. Data retrieval was carried out in October-December 2018. Data from the fi ve dimensions of service quality were analyzed by the SERVQUAL method. There were 100 patients who performed swamedication services that met the inclusion criteria. The results showed that the average gap between expectation and performance is -0.36 with the largest gap value indicated on the reliability dimension of -0.51. At overall satisfaction level, the results are 89%. The conclusion is that the level of expectations of swamedication patients is higher than the level of performance of drug information services provided by the pharmacy with a good level of patient satisfaction.
